A Bond Forged in Innocence

The story revolves around a group of children who become fast friends. Their innocent connection has a profound impact on their parents, who find themselves forced to establish relationships with one another. What starts as a casual acquaintance soon turns into something deeper, as they navigate their newfound friendships.

A Sinister Twist

But as the parents become engrossed in their own relationships, they unknowingly neglect their children. And in the blink of an eye, evil makes its way into their lives. The story takes a chilling turn as this nightmare becomes a reality, and the parents are left to face the consequences of their inattention.
